The re-test log
Most review sites quietly rewrite old pages and hope you never notice the tool they raved about last year is gone. We keep the receipts instead. Every addition, demotion, price correction, and removal lands in this log with a date and a reason. If this page goes quiet for months, hold us to it. The re-test dates printed on every stack page are promises, and this is where they're kept.

- 2026-07-09: Price corrections (Surfer, CompanyCam). Our price check caught two vendor changes: Surfer discontinued the $89 Essential plan (now Discovery ~$49 / Standard ~$99) and CompanyCam moved from ~$24/user to team plans from ~$63. Writer-stack math updated $141→$151; trades-stack math $85→$125. Original claims preserved here per our correction rule.
- 2026-07-09: Upheal pricing corrected same day it was published. Our therapists stack initially listed Upheal at "from ~$29/month"; the verified model is $1/session capped at ~$69/month. Corrected across the stack page, cheat sheet, and comparison within hours. Stack math updated to ~$70–135/month usage-based.
- 2026-07-09: Notion closed its affiliate program; our ranking didn't move. Notion stopped accepting new affiliates (terms had also changed to ~$50/signup + 20% of year one). Our Notion links now earn $0. Notion remains the pick in the Writers and Developers stacks and the Notion-vs-Coda verdict is unchanged. Commissions never touched the ranking on the way in, so losing one changes nothing on the way out. All labels and the Commission Table updated.
- 2026-07-21: Two comparisons published; Bonsai tier name corrected. Added eRank vs Marmalead and Bonsai vs HoneyBook, both Research Edition with vendor-page-verified pricing. While researching the latter we caught that Bonsai renamed its ~$25 tier from "Starter" to "Essentials" (price unchanged); the Solo Consultants and Freelance Developers pages and cheat sheets previously used the old name and now carry the current one.
- 2026-07-22: Surfer declined our affiliate application; the verdict doesn't move. Surfer's program (~25% recurring, the second-biggest payout on our list) declined us as a new site without traffic history. Result: our Surfer links now earn $0, exactly like our Claude links. The recommendation stays what it always was: in the writer stack, conditional, with the same skip rule ("skip unless SEO is ⅓+ of your income"). The Commission Table is updated. We'll reapply once traffic data exists; the ranking won't be waiting on it.
What counts as a loggable change
- Pick added or removed from any stack, with the head-to-head reasoning.
- Demotion: a pick that got worse (pricing, quality, support) and lost its slot or gained a warning.
- Research Edition → Tested upgrades, when a stack's hands-on cycle lands and editorial ratings become logged results.
- Price corrections: our monthly check catches vendor changes; corrections are noted here, not silently patched.
- Mistakes. When we get one wrong, the correction is logged with the original claim intact. Trust is built in exactly these moments.
